I too think Regional would be best. This would allow us to read information that would be most appropriate for our operations. If you are on the border of your region you could easily visit your neighbor region for info as well.

Region I: New England - ME, NH, VT, CT, RI, NY, PA, MA

Region II: Mid Atlantic - DE, MD, VA, NC, NJ

Region III: Southeast - SC, GA, FL, AL, MS

Region IV: Eastern Midwest - OH, MI, IN, IL, WV

Region V: Mid States - KY, TN, MO, AR, OK, KS

Region VI: South- TX, LA

Region VII: North Central - WI, MN, ND, SD, MI/UP, IA, NE

Region VIII: Rockies - MT, WY, CO

Region IX: Southwest - NM, AZ, UT, NV

Region X: Northwest - OR, WA, ID

Region XI: California

Region XII: Alaska

Region XIII: Hawaii

These states are grouped in that they have similar hardiness zones and somewhat similar geography. They can be called whatever name you want as well, I just picked a name that I thought would describe where they are.

I realize it is not perfect. Idaho could be split east of the divide and west of the divide, I think there are five or six hardiness zones in Idaho. California could be split. Alaska has some areas that would be a lot closer to what Washington has as well.
